Transaction 31f5664ed5549eba6bbf1d1634fd73e69033a4d21919e24d50ee1e543aa77e2b
1 Input
1 Output
-
31f5664ed5549eba6bbf1d1634fd73e69033a4d21919e24d50ee1e543aa77e2b:0
- value
- 1028500
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0ca0e107d0189f662a00ad992e3227c519750f32 OP_EQUAL
- address
- 32qnkv6w1KPXwsXaC4zwAfmWV4yg53vs3Z